On 06/11/15 23:00, Sebastien Bourdelin wrote:
> Lutok is a lightweight C++ API library for Lua.
> 
> https://github.com/jmmv/lutok
> 
> Signed-off-by: Sebastien Bourdelin <sebastien.bourdelin@savoirfairelinux.com>
[snip]
> diff --git a/package/lutok/Config.in b/package/lutok/Config.in
> new file mode 100644
> index 0000000..ef885c8
> --- /dev/null
> +++ b/package/lutok/Config.in
> @@ -0,0 +1,13 @@
> +config BR2_PACKAGE_LUTOK
> +	bool "lutok"
> +	depends on BR2_INSTALL_LIBSTDCPP
> +	depends on BR2_PACKAGE_HAS_LUAINTERPRETER \
> +		&& !BR2_PACKAGE_LUAJIT

 We only put several depends on one line if they're ||-ed. So make this

	depends on BR2_PACKAGE_HAS_LUAINTERPRETER
	depends on BR2_PACKAGE_LUAJIT

> +	help
> +	  Lutok is a lightweight C++ API library for Lua.
> +
> +	  https://github.com/jmmv/lutok
> +
> +comment "lutok needs a toolchain w/ C++ and full Lua"
> +	depends on !BR2_INSTALL_LIBSTDCPP || BR2_PACKAGE_LUAJIT
> +	depends on BR2_PACKAGE_HAS_LUAINTERPRETER
[snip]
> +ifneq ($(BR2_STATIC_LIBS),y)
> +LUTOK_MAKE_OPTS = LIBS=-ldl
> +endif

 This is actually not needed for this package, it is needed for liblua. So add a
comment like in haserl:

# liblua uses dlopen when dynamically linked


> +
> +$(eval $(autotools-package))
> 

 Like atf, this package installs a bunch of tests in /usr/tests.

 Short term, get rid of them, either with a POST_INSTALL_TARGET_HOOK or by using
install-exec.

 Long term, we should consider adding a global option BR2_INSTALL_TESTS that
installs various tests. There are a bunch of packages that have a local option
for installing tests, but that's not sustainable. If we ever get around to doing
runtime tests, we'll need something like that. In the meantime, it could already
be useful for others.
